Charlie the plastic steer had stood in front of Town And Country Meats in Greene for decades, until this past July when he was stolen and whisked away to a small island on the Androscoggin River.

The bummed out owner posted a $500 reward for Charlie's safe return.

It took almost a month for the Maine State Police to find Charlie but they did, and with the help of the Warden Service the officers brought Charlie safely home over the water to the mainland.
